Which of the following is not a Paraphilia:

A
Transsexualism
B
Pedophilia
C
Fetishism
D
Masochism
High-Yield Explanation
Ans. A. TranssexualismDisorders of sexual preference (Paraphilias/ Perversions)1. Fetishism: Sexual focus on non-living object (like shoes, gloves) as a stimulus for sexual arousal and sexual gratification - objects are intimately associated with human body such as articles of clothing (gloves) or footwear2. Transvestism: (formerly: Transvestic fetishism) Wearing of clothes of the opposite sex principally to obtain sexual excitement3. Exhibitionism: Recurrent/persistent tendency to expose genitalia to strangers (usually of the opposite sex) or to people in public places, without inviting or intending closer contact.4. Voyeurism (scopophilia): Recurrent/ persistent tendency to look at people engaging in sexual or intimate behavior such as undressing. Usually leads to sexual excitement and masturbation and is carried out without the observed people being aware.5. Pedophilia: Sexual preference for children, usually of prepubertal or early pubertal age (< or = 13 yrs)Person with pedophilia are at least 16 years of age and at least 5 years older than victimSome are attracted only to girls, others only to boys, others again interested in both sexes.6. Frotteuristic Disorder: Recurrent & intense sexual arousal from touching or rubbing against a non-consenting person, as manifested by fantasies, urges, or behaviors.Eg. man rubbing his penis against buttocks or other body parts of fully clothed women
